Virginia Tech's defense aiming not to be awed by UNC's Sam Howell
Posted Aug 25, 2021
Virginia Tech linebackers coach Jack Tyler said UNC quarterback Sam Howell is going to make some throws that leave the Hokies' defense in awe. The awe can’t linger. "The guy’s going to make plays. If he does, go to the next one. It’s letting them know that may happen. There’s going to be an awe moment where you’re like, ‘This guy’s pretty good.’”
